40 Hour Basic Mediation Training
The Alternative Group's basic mediation training is presented in conjunction with Behrend Mediation Services. In addition to comprehensive mediation skills, the training provides an overview of negotiation and conflict theory, Participants are encouraged to develop their own mediation style based on their individual strengths and practice areas. The training includes the sixteen hours of role plays required by the Federal Court ADR program. The course also meets the requirements of CLASP and other court sponsored programs. Course sizes are kept small to allow for individual attention during role plays.
